Supreme Court Judgement on Non Occupancy Charges in Housing Societies
The Supreme Court judgement on non occupancy charges clarifies that housing societies can charge non occupancy fees only when a flat is rented out. These charges cannot exceed 10% of service charges excluding property tax, and cannot be arbitrary or excessive.
